본 발명은 모양이 변하는 뚜껑에 관한 것으로 미끄럼을 방지하고, 내용물로 인해 부착된 뚜껑을 쉽게 열 수 있는 모양이 변하는 뚜껑에 관한 것이다.The present invention relates to a lid whose shape changes, which prevents slippage and changes the shape of the lid which can be easily opened due to the contents.

기존의 병뚜껑은 내부 내용물의 보호를 위해 개방 시 많은 힘을 필요로 한다. 이는 성인 남자에게는 개방하기 수월하나, 노약자나 여자에게는 사용하기 불편한 요소로 나타난다. 가끔은 성인 남자에게도 원형 형태의 병뚜껑은 힘을 주어 개방할 때 미끄러지기 쉬움으로 손에 땀이 많거나 손에 물기가 있는 채로 병뚜껑을 열어야 하는 사람들에게는 역시 불편한 요소로 나타난다. 이는 병뚜껑과 손의 접촉부와의 미끄럼뿐만 아니라 점성식품의 경우 용기입구의 나선부와 뚜껑 나선부의 접촉부위에 내용물이 눌러 붙어서 뚜껑이 잘 열리지 않는 불편 요소도 있다.Conventional bottle caps require a lot of force when opening to protect the inside contents. It is easy to open to adult men, but it appears to be an inconvenient element for elderly people or women. Sometimes, even for an adult man, the bottle cap of the circular shape is also an inconvenience to those who need to open the bottle cap with a lot of sweat in their hands or a hand in their hands because it is slippery when opened. This is not only a slip between the bottle cap and the contact portion of the hand, but also in the case of the viscous food, the contents are pressed against the contact portion between the spiral portion of the container inlet and the lid spiral portion, and the lid is not opened easily.

대한민국 공개 실용신안 제20-2001-0008515호는 보다 쉽게 열 수 있는 뚜껑을 만들기 위하여 뚜껑의 안쪽 부분인 나선부로 돌려지는 곳은 원형으로 유지하고 바깥부분은 타원형으로 만들어둔 기술이 발안되었다. 이는 타원형 구조로 인해 튀어 나온 부분이 힘점의 역할을 하게 되어 미끌림이 생기지 않아 기존 제품에 비해 쉽게 열리는 모양의 뚜껑이 되었다. 하지만, 용기의 나선부와 뚜껑의 나선부의 접촉부위에 눌러 붙은 내용물에 대해서는 전혀 해결이 되지 않는 문제점이 있다. Korean Utility Model Application No. 20-2001-0008515 proposes a technique for making a lid which can be opened more easily, a spiral portion which is an inner portion of a lid, a circular portion, and an oval portion. This is due to the elliptical structure of the protruding part of the role of the role of the slip does not occur as compared to the existing product has become easier to open the lid. However, there is a problem that the contents pressed against the contact portion of the spiral portion of the container and the spiral portion of the lid are not solved at all.

본 발명은 상기와 같은 문제점을 해결하고자 안출된 것으로 손과 뚜껑의 접촉부가 미끄러지는 것을 방지하고, 뚜껑 내부의 굳은 내용물로 인해 부착된 부위가 뚜껑의 변형을 통해 쉽게 탈착되는 뚜껑을 제공하는 것을 목적으로 한다.SUMMARY OF THE INVENTION It is an object of the present invention to provide a lid for preventing a contact portion between a hand and a lid from slipping and easily detachable due to deformation of the lid due to solid contents in the lid, .

본 발명은 뚜껑 개폐시 힘을 주는 부분인 장축부(11); 상기 장축부가 힘을 받으면 변형하는 부분인 단축부(12); 용기의 입구를 밀폐하는 부분인 밀폐부(13) 및; 상기 단축부의 내부에 형성되어 용기와 결합하는 나선부(14)를 포함하는 모양이 변형하는 뚜껑을 제공한다.The present invention includes a large-diameter portion (11) as a portion for giving a force when opening and closing a lid; A short axis portion 12 which is a portion deformed when the longitudinal axis portion receives a force; An enclosure (13) which is a portion sealing the inlet of the container; And a spiral portion (14) formed inside the short axis portion and engaging with the container.

또한, 상기 장축부(11) 및 단축부(12)는 탄성재질이고, 동일한 힘을 가한 경우 장축부의 변형률이 단축부의 변형률보다 작은 것을 특징으로 하는 모양이 변하는 뚜껑을 제공한다.Further, the long axis portion 11 and the short axis portion 12 are made of elastic material, and when the same force is applied, the strain of the long axis portion is smaller than the strain of the short axis portion.

또한, 상기 장축부(11)에 힘을 가할 시 단축부가 결합된 용기로부터 바깥쪽으로 탈착되는 것을 특징으로 하는 모양이 변하는 뚜껑을 제공한다.Further, when a force is applied to the long axis portion 11, the short axis portion is detached from the container to which it is coupled.

또한, 상기 나선부(14)는 단축부 내부면 일부에 형성된 것을 특징으로 하는 모양이 변하는 뚜껑을 제공한다.Further, the helical portion (14) is formed on a part of the inner surface of the short axis portion.

또한, 상기 밀폐부(13)는 뚜껑 내부의 윗면에 위치하고, 탄성을 가지는 고분자물질로 형성되는 것을 특징으로 하는 모양이 변하는 뚜껑을 제공한다.The cover (13) is located on the upper surface of the lid and is formed of a polymer material having elasticity.

본 발명은 타원형 뚜껑 구조를 통해 뚜껑과 손의 접촉부의 미끄러짐을 방지하는 효과가 있다.The present invention has the effect of preventing the sliding contact between the lid and the hand through the elliptical lid structure.

또한 본 발명은 점성식품의 경우 뚜껑의 나선부와 용기의 나선부의 부착부위에 내용물이 굳어져 잘 열리지 않는 점을 해결하는 효과가 있다. Further, the present invention has the effect of solving the problem that the contents are hardened at the spiral portion of the lid and the attachment portion of the spiral portion of the container in the case of the viscous food, and are not opened easily.

이하, 첨부되는 도면과 참조하여 본 발명에 대하여 상세히 설명한다.D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S Hereinafter, the present invention will be described in detail with reference to the accompanying drawings.

본 발명의 설명에 있어, 도면에 제시된 구성요소의 구조 및 크기는 발명의 설명에 문제되지 않는 한 단순화 되거나 간략화 될 수 있다.In the description of the present invention, the structure and the size of the components shown in the drawings can be simplified or simplified as long as they do not matter to the description of the invention.

본 발명은 뚜껑 개폐시 힘을 주는 부분인 장축부(11); 상기 장축부가 힘을 받으면 변형하는 부분인 단축부(12); 용기의 입구를 밀폐하는 부분인 밀폐부(13) 및; 상기 단축부의 내부에 형성되어 용기와 결합하는 나선부(14)를 포함한다. The present invention includes a large-diameter portion (11) as a portion for giving a force when opening and closing a lid; A short axis portion 12 which is a portion deformed when the longitudinal axis portion receives a force; An enclosure (13) which is a portion sealing the inlet of the container; And a spiral portion 14 formed inside the short axis portion and engaged with the container.

상기 장축부(11)는 뚜껑 개폐시 힘을 주는 부분으로 길이 70mm ±0.5mm 및 두께 7mm ±0.65mm로 형성되고, 뚜껑 장축의 양단에 위치한다. 주된 기능은 단축부보다 축이 길게 형성되어 뚜껑 개폐 시 장축에 힘점이 형성되어 힘의 분산을 줄여 미끄럼이 방지되도록 한다. The long axis portion 11 is a portion which gives a force when the lid is opened and closed, and has a length of 70 mm ± 0.5 mm and a thickness of 7 mm ± 0.65 mm, and is located at both ends of the long axis of the lid. The main function is formed longer than the short axis, so that a force point is formed on the long axis when the lid is opened and closed to prevent the slip by reducing the dispersion of the force.

상기 단축부(12)는 장축부가 힘을 받으면 변형하는 부분으로 길이 50mm ±0.2mm 및 두께 2.5mm ±0.2mm로 형성되고, 뚜껑 단축의 양단에 위치한다. 주된 기능은 장축부(11)의 두께에 비하여 얇기 때문에 장축부에 힘을 가할 경우 장축부(12)의 변형률보다 단축부의 변형률이 더 크게 형성된다. The short axis portion 12 is a portion deformed when a long axis portion is subjected to a force, and has a length of 50 mm ± 0.2 mm and a thickness of 2.5 mm ± 0.2 mm, and is located at both ends of the short axis of the lid. Since the main function is thinner than the thickness of the long axis portion 11, the strain of the short axis portion is formed to be larger than that of the long axis portion 12 when a force is applied to the long axis portion.

상기 장축부에 힘을 가하면 뚜껑의 내부 방향으로 압력을 가해져서 단축부(12)에 힘이 부여된다. 상기 단축부는 장축부(11)에서 힘을 받아 도면 3과 도면 5와 같이 중심에 위치한 용기로부터 바깥방향으로 탈착된다. 이때 내용물로 인해 부착된 뚜껑나선부(17)와 용기나선부(18)는 도면 5와 같이 탈착하게 되어 뚜껑을 열기가 쉬워진다.When a force is applied to the long axis portion, a force is applied to the short axis portion 12 by applying pressure to the inner direction of the lid. The short axis is exerted by the long axis portion 11 in the outward direction from a container positioned at the center as shown in FIGS. 3 and 5. At this time, the lid spiral part 17 and the container spiral part 18 attached due to the contents are detached as shown in FIG. 5, and the lid is easily opened.

상기 나선부(14)는 단축부(12) 내부에 위치하며, 뚜껑의 변형에 있어서 단축부(12)가 바깥 방향으로 탈착될 때 도면 4의 뚜껑나선부(17)가 용기나선부(18)로부터 도면 5와 같이 떨어지기 위해 기존의 원형 구조가 아닌 단축부(12) 양단에만 일부 형성되어있다. 용기와 직접적으로 결합하는 부분은 단축부 내면으로, 장축부 내면은 용기와 부착되지 않고 떨어진 형태이며 나선부를 형성하지도 않는다. The helical portion 14 is located within the short axis portion 12 and when the short axis portion 12 is detached in the outward direction in the deformation of the lid the lid helical portion 17 of FIG. In order to fall as shown in Fig. 5, only a part of both ends of the short shaft 12, which is not a conventional circular structure, is formed. The portion directly joining the container is the inner surface of the shank, and the inner surface of the shank is not attached to the container but is separated from the container and does not form a spiral portion.

상기 밀폐부(13)는 뚜껑 내부의 윗면에 위치하여 용기 입구면과 강하게 밀착 또는 압착되어 내용물을 밀폐하는 기능을 한다. 상기 나선부(14)의 비원형 구조, 즉 단축부 내면에만 형성되고 장축부 내면에는 형성되지 않아 끊어진 구조로 형성되어 용기와 강하게 결합되지 못하여 내용물이 완전 밀폐되지 못하는 우려점을 보완할 수 있다.The hermetically sealed portion 13 is located on the upper surface of the lid and tightly or tightly pressed against the container inlet surface to seal the contents. The spiral part 14 is formed in a non-circular structure, that is, only on the inner surface of the short axis part, and is not formed on the inner surface of the long axis part, so that the spiral part 14 is formed as a broken structure and can not be tightly coupled with the container.

상기 밀폐부는 탄성을 가지고, 용기 내부의 내용물과 접촉해도 위생의 문제가 발생하지 않는 고분자물질로 형성된다. 또한, 링 형태로 그 사이즈는 용기 입구의 크기와 동일하며, 용기입구와 맞물린 형태이다.The closed portion is formed of a polymer material having elasticity and not causing a problem of hygiene even when it comes into contact with contents inside the container. Also, in the form of a ring, the size is equal to the size of the container inlet and is in the form of engagement with the container inlet.

상기 용기는 일반적으로 사용되는 모든 PET, 병 용기 등을 포함한다.The container includes all commonly used PET, bottle containers and the like.
